Nearly 40 million pounds of food. That’s a lot of canned peas, bottles of fruit juice, frozen chicken, fresh apples…and thousands of other items that are donated to the Houston Food Bank by the food industry and the community each year. Annually, nearly 40 million pounds of food helps fill the stomachs of impoverished individuals in our 18-county service area.

To Drop Off Food:
If you have a smaller-scale donation of food (a few bags or boxes, as opposed to a van or pick-up truck full of food), please stop by the food bank lobby any time during our regular business hours. We keep bins ready to receive donations.

Hours:
Monday-Fridaybox
8 a.m.-5 p.m.
Extended hours Tuesday until 9 p.m.
Saturday
8 a.m.-noon

Drop-offs from larger community collections, such as food drives, can be taken to the receiving area of our warehouse. Just stop by the lobby first so that we can notify our warehouse staff.

Warehouse receiving hours:bin
Monday-Thursday
9 a.m.-7 p.m.
Friday
9 a.m.-4 p.m.

3811 Eastex Freeway
Houston, Texas 77026
